Vinylizing

Almost any type of fabric or wallpaper can be Vinylized, a flexible yet nearly indestructible barrier between the scuffs, stains, dirt and grime of the world and your beautiful fabric. Choose Vinylizing for the most durable upholstery, wallcoverings and table top appointments.
     
Material Backings

Depending on how you want to use your fabric or wallpaper, one of our custom backing options will provide support, stability and enhance the longevity of your material.
     
Stain and Antimicrobial Treatments

We offer a range of surface treatments for fabrics
and wallpaper that enhance their durability without affecting their surface appeal.
     
Fire Protection

Choose from three options, any of which bring your materials into compliance with federal, state and local fire codes.
     
     
as Upholstery

Practically any fabric you choose can be made suitable for upholstery, even high-traffic commercial applications. Two different types of Vinylizing, one specifically developed by us for richly textured fabrics; three different backing options and a contract-grade, breathable surface treatment, means there is no limit to your design possibilities.
     
on the Wall

Fabrics can be backed, with either a paper lamination or acrylic latex coating, allowing them to be used for wallcoverings. We also offer two surface lamination options permitting even the most delicate designs to be used in high-traffic areas.
     
at the Window

Transform your fabric or wallpaper into custom roller shades. We can create custom valances, scalloped hem treatments and add accent fringe if you wish. Other window treatment services include blackout lining and flame-retardant drapery lining.
     
on the Table

Many fabrics can be used to create custom tablecloths that can last through years of heavy use. An even wider range of fabrics can be transformed into custom placemats. Either option is finished with our proprietary Vinylizing process, protecting your fabrics from stains and spills.
     
with Stain Repellent

Two different surface treatments for fabrics and wallpaper that do not alter in any way the product's appearance, offering protection from most liquid stains.
     
with Fire Protection

We offer three different options to bring your fabrics into compliance with federal, state and local fire codes.
